In manufacturing environments, every minute of downtime can impact production, revenue, and customer commitments.

Yet when a cyber incident occurs, many organizations struggle to quickly understand what actually happened - especially when data is distributed across endpoints, plants, and remote locations.

This session will walk through a realistic incident scenario, highlighting where typical approaches break down and how teams can respond more effectively under pressure.

What you'll learn

  • How manufacturing organizations can reduce investigation time during active incidents
  • Where visibility is typically lost across endpoints, cloud, and distributed environments
  • How to quickly determine scope, impact, and affected systems
  • Real-world scenarios including:
    • ransomware
    • insider risk
    • suspicious activity
  • How to improve collaboration between security, IT, and investigation teams
